我可以加载rJava和xlsxjars包,但是当我执行库(xlsx)时,我得到了"无法加载JVM".以下是我的详细信息.
OS版本:
$ sw_vers
ProductName: Mac OS X
ProductVersion: 10.11
BuildVersion: 15A284
Run Code Online (Sandbox Code Playgroud)
Java版本:
$ java -version
java version "1.8.0_65"
Java(TM) SE Runtime Environment (build 1.8.0_65-b17)
Java HotSpot(TM) 64-Bit Server VM (build 25.65-b01, mixed mode)
Run Code Online (Sandbox Code Playgroud)
Java路径:
$ which java
/usr/bin/java
Run Code Online (Sandbox Code Playgroud)
Java主页:
$ /usr/libexec/java_home
/Library/Java/JavaVirtualMachines/jdk1.8.0_65.jdk/Contents/Home
Run Code Online (Sandbox Code Playgroud)
R版本:
$ R --version
R version 3.2.3 (2015-12-10) -- "Wooden Christmas-Tree"
Copyright (C) 2015 The R Foundation for Statistical Computing
Platform: x86_64-apple-darwin13.4.0 (64-bit)
Run Code Online (Sandbox Code Playgroud)
我如何推出R:
$ LD_LIBRARY_PATH=$(/usr/libexec/java_home)/jre/lib/server: open -a RStudio
Run Code Online (Sandbox Code Playgroud)
成功加载rJava和xlsxjars包:
> library(rJava)
> library(xlsxjars)
Run Code Online (Sandbox Code Playgroud)
尝试加载xlsx包失败:
> library(xlsx) …Run Code Online (Sandbox Code Playgroud)